ANNIVERSARY OF JOHN LOGIE BAIRD'S TV DEMONSTRATION
EDM number 186 in 2000-01, proposed by Ray Michie on 11/01/2001.
That this House notes the achievements of Scotsman, John Logie Baird, who in January 1926 presented the first demonstration of 'true' television to the Royal Society at Alexandra Palace in North London; notes that his experiments created the world's first high definition regular broadcasting service which was soon expanded to all parts of the UK; and believes that some form of fitting memorial should be erected in his honour at the old BBC studios at Alexandra Palace or in Scotland.
This motion has been signed by a total of 47 MPs.
